Custom Lobby Sign Pops With Stand Offs, Long Beach

Stand Offs Lobby Sign by Iconography Studios. It’s easy to construct a classy lobby sign, using several different materials to create depth and dimension. This lobby sign for local Long Beach business is no exception.

This lobby sign is constructed using two layers of plexiglass. The bottom layer of plexiglass is covered with a digital printed background that fades from blue to white. Mounted on top of the first layer plexiglass is a second, smaller piece of plexiglass that has etched vinyl applied to the reverse side of the substrate. Dimensional letters and logo pieces that have been router cut from PVC and then painted in custom PMS colors have been added to the front of the sign. Brushed aluminum stand-offs are used to attach the plexiglass pieces to each other, while allowing the top one to float off of the bottom one.

What Are Lobby Sign Stand Offs?

Standoffs for signs are mounting hardware that secure a sign to a wall, creating a modern, three-dimensional “floating” effect by projecting it a short distance from the surface. The hardware typically consists of a barrel, a cap, and a wall screw, and is commonly used for high-end applications like lobby signs, acrylic displays, and artwork.

The main advantage of using standoffs is the ability to transform ordinary signage into an eye-catching, high-end display. They also provide a secure and reliable mounting method compared to adhesives, and they create a protective gap that can prevent damage from moisture or impact to the back of the sign panel.

How Sign Stand Offs Work

A standard standoff kit includes a barrel (a cylindrical spacer), a cap, and a screw for mounting to the wall. The barrel is attached to the wall with the screw. The sign is then secured over the barrel and fastened with the cap, which screws onto the barrel. This process leaves a consistent gap between the sign and the wall, creating a professional and eye-catching 3D appearance.

Types of Sign Stand Offs

  • Through-hole: The most common type, where holes are drilled through the sign. The standoff’s cap passes through the sign and screws into the barrel.
  • Edge-grip: These attach to the sides of the sign, eliminating the need to drill holes through the sign material itself.
  • Hidden/Concealed: These allow for a clean look by mounting from behind or using clip-in systems.

Materials and Finishes

Standoffs are available in various materials, including aluminum, stainless steel, and brass. They also come in different finishes, such as satin, polished chrome, or brushed aluminum, to match your sign’s aesthetic.
